Insulating glazing units

Double pane insulated windows are a great method of increasing the insulation value of your windows over time. It's also a cost-effective way to save energy. However insulation glass is more expensive than ordinary glass.

In the case of insulated glazing, two glass panes are separated by the spacer. The spacer is typically made of aluminum or thermoplastic material. The width of the spacer determines distance between the glass panes. Another factor that determines the unit's insulation value is the thickness of the glass.

The thickness of the glass in an IGU can range from 3 to 10 mm. The glass may also be laminated or tempered. You can also have up to four panes per unit.

The gas in between the glass panes keeps indoor temperature cool by ensuring that it is filled with gas. It also stops heat from escaping the building. This lets you keep your home cool during the summer and warm in the winter. It also reduces the amount of sound entering the structure.

Insulating glazing units can be repaired and are extremely durable. However, the life span of the unit depends on the quality of the material used. Generally, IGUs carry a warranty that lasts between 10 and 20 years. This is contingent upon the location in which the unit is placed, the quality of workmanship and the temperature differences between the interior and exterior of the building.
